From spermatocytes to sperm: meiotic behaviour of human male reciprocal translocations
28 Aug 2004
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Human male translocation carriers may present alterations in the meiotic process due to the presence of the translocated chromosomes. The aim of this work was to study the mechanisms that affect meiotic segregation in translocation carriers by analysing different stages of the meiotic process.
